Chicago Still & Box Alarm fire, 2-15-16

This message is from Eric Haak:

Monday, February 15th was a hectic morning for southside fire companies. Around 1:30 AM, a fatal pin-in accident occurred at the intersection of 85th Street and the Dan Ryan Expressway. Just a short time later, Engine 49 responded to an automatic alarm at 43rd and Packers. Upon arrival, they found a light haze in an industrial building. The situation eventually escalated into a still and box fire with stacks of cardboard burning, though the sprinkler system kept it under control. Firefighters remained on scene for over three hours.

At 3:45 AM, Engine 101 arrived at a working fire at 76th and Artesian. An hour later, another still and box fire broke out at 5141 S. Princeton, where these photos were taken. Due to battalion chiefs being occupied at the earlier incidents, Battalion 7 was on scene as the incident commander. Several hydrants were frozen, and the fire spread to an occupied home on the “D” side. The original structure was a frame house that had been converted into a church. I’m not 100% certain, but I believe the spare engine was Engine 122, while the second box engine was Engine 5.

Spiral Plate Heat Exchanger

Heat exchanger with spiral plate design is formed by steel plate bundle as a whole, forming two identical spiral channels. Two heat transfer medium are meant to meet a counter-current flow, to greatly enhance the heat exchange effect.


It will work well for steam-steam, steam-liquid, liquid-liquid heat transfer, which is applied in chemical, petroleum, solvent, medicine, food, light industry, textile, metallurgy, coking and other industries. The structure is divided into non-detachable spiral Plate Heat Exchanger and detachable spiral plate heat exchanger, according to different customers` requirements.


Most of the time, SS304 is the main material. It protects the exchanger from corrosion over time, while ensuring great transfer efficiency. Pressure range 1.0MPa~2.5MPa also gives the plate heat exchanger a certain bearable requirements.


Distance column, special steel bar inside of the spiral plate heat exchanger, also contributes to its stable connection between plates, and also offers a turbulence flow among the channel for efficiency consideration.
